How Often Should Tires Be Replaced on Cars? Signs, Mileage, and Tread Indicators

Tires should be replaced every six to ten years, regardless of treadwear. The aging of tires can impact safety. To find the tire’s age, check the DOT Tire Identification Number (TIN) on the sidewall. Follow manufacturer recommendations and perform regular maintenance checks to ensure optimal performance and safety.

Key signs that indicate tires need replacement include visible tread wear, cracking, or bulges in the sidewalls. A simple test to check tread depth involves using a quarter. Place the coin in the tread; if you can see the top of Washington’s head, it’s time to get new tires.

Tread indicators, also known as wear bars, are the small bars of rubber found between the grooves of the tire tread. When tread wears down to the level of these bars, it signals that the tires are worn and should be replaced.

It’s crucial to pay attention to these signs to ensure optimal performance and safety. Regular tire maintenance, including rotations and alignments, can extend tire life. What Factors Should Be Considered When Determining Tire Replacement Frequency?

To determine tire replacement frequency, consider various factors such as tread wear, age, driving conditions, and maintenance practices.

  1. Tread depth
  2. Tire age
  3. Driving habits
  4. Climate and road conditions
  5. Tire maintenance
  6. Load capacity

Considering these factors creates a comprehensive view of tire health and longevity. Now, let’s explore each factor in detail.

  1. Tread Depth: Tread depth refers to the measurement of grooves on the tire’s surface. Proper tread depth is essential for maintaining traction. Most experts recommend replacing tires when tread depth reaches 2/32 of an inch. Studies show that tires with inadequate tread can significantly increase stopping distances in wet conditions.

  2. Tire Age: Tire age is the duration since a tire was manufactured. Generally, tires should be replaced every six to ten years, regardless of their apparent condition. The National Highway Traffic Safety Administration (NHTSA) recommends inspecting tires older than five years regularly. Aging tires may have weakened structural integrity and could lead to blowouts.

  3. Driving Habits: Driving habits influence tire wear. Aggressive driving, including rapid acceleration, hard braking, and sharp turns, can cause uneven wear. For instance, a study by AAA found that aggressive driving can reduce tire life by up to 30%. Gentle driving can preserve tire life.

  4. Climate and Road Conditions: Climate and road conditions play a significant role in tire longevity. Tires may degrade faster in extreme temperatures or on rough roads. Research indicates that tire performance can decrease significantly in severe winter conditions, prompting more frequent replacements.

  5. Tire Maintenance: Tire maintenance includes regular rotations, alignments, and pressure checks. Proper air pressure is crucial for tire longevity. The U.S. Department of Energy states that under-inflated tires can decrease fuel efficiency and increase wear. Regular maintenance can extend tire life significantly.

  6. Load Capacity: Load capacity refers to the weight a tire can safely support. Overloading a vehicle can lead to excessive heat buildup and premature tire failure. Manufacturers specify load limits, and exceeding these limits can reduce the lifespan of tires. Ensuring that tires are not overloaded is crucial for safety and longevity.

By considering these factors, vehicle owners can make informed decisions about the frequency of tire replacements, ensuring safety and optimal performance.

How Can You Measure Tread Depth to Assess Tire Longevity?

You can measure tread depth using simple tools like a tread depth gauge, a penny, or a ruler to assess tire longevity. Accurate measurements help determine when tires need replacement for safety.

To measure tread depth effectively, consider the following methods:

  1. Tread Depth Gauge: This device provides the most precise readings. Insert the gauge’s pin into the tread grooves. Read the measurement on the gauge, which indicates the tread depth in millimeters.

  2. Penny Method: Take a penny and hold it with Lincoln’s head facing down. Place it into the tread grooves. If you can see the top of Lincoln’s head, your tread depth is too low. This method estimates tread depth to be less than 2/32 inches, a point at which tires often need replacement.

  3. Ruler Method: Measure the distance between the tread surface and the bottom of the groove using a standard ruler. This provides an accurate measurement in inches or millimeters. A depth of less than 4/32 inches typically indicates that the tires may require replacement.

  4. Visual Inspection: Look for wear indicators on the tire. Most tires have built-in bars that are visible when the tread wears down to a certain depth, usually around 2/32 inches.

  5. Manufacturer Guidelines: Check your vehicle’s owner manual for any specific tire replacement recommendations. It can provide information on tread depth that is specific for your vehicle type.

According to the National Highway Traffic Safety Administration (NHTSA, 2017), adequate tread depth is crucial for vehicle control and traction, especially in wet conditions. Tires with insufficient tread depth increase the risk of hydroplaning and reduce the effectiveness of braking. Therefore, consistent measurement of tire tread depth is essential for ensuring safety on the road.

How Do Tire Replacement Recommendations Differ Among Various Tire Types?

Tire replacement recommendations differ significantly among various tire types due to their specific designs, intended use, and performance characteristics. Understanding these distinctions helps drivers make informed choices about tire maintenance and replacement.

  1. All-Season Tires: All-season tires are designed for a variety of weather conditions. Manufacturers typically recommend replacing them every 40,000 to 70,000 miles, depending on tread wear. A study by the Tire Industry Association (2021) indicates that most consumers overlook tread depth, which should be checked regularly.

  2. Winter Tires: Winter tires perform best in cold, snowy conditions. They should be replaced when the tread depth reaches 4/32 of an inch, as their grip significantly diminishes beyond this point. According to a study from Consumer Reports (2020), winter tires can lose their effectiveness after just one season if used in warmer temperatures, emphasizing the need for seasonal changes.

  3. Performance Tires: Performance tires are designed for enhanced speed and handling. The recommended replacement interval for performance tires is about 20,000 to 40,000 miles. Manufacturers note that these tires generally exhibit faster wear due to softer rubber compounds. A survey conducted by Tire Rack (2022) revealed that many users do not replace their performance tires soon enough, leading to reduced handling.

  4. Off-Road Tires: Off-road tires are tailored for rugged terrains. These tires may last longer, around 40,000 to 70,000 miles, depending on usage. However, they require regular inspection for cuts or punctures caused by rough surfaces. Data from the Specialty Equipment Market Association (SEMA) in 2021 suggests that drivers using off-road tires should closely monitor their condition after every off-road outing.

  5. Run-Flat Tires: Run-flat tires provide temporary mobility after a puncture, allowing for continued safe driving for a limited distance. These tires require replacement after any significant damage, regardless of tread depth. The National Highway Traffic Safety Administration (NHTSA) stresses the importance of immediate replacement to ensure safety after a loss of pressure.

Understanding these recommendations for each tire type can optimize safety and performance, ensuring that vehicles operate effectively across various conditions. Regular inspections and attention to tread wear can prevent accidents and improve overall driving experience.

What Maintenance Tips Can Help Extend the Life of Your Tires?

To extend the life of your tires, follow maintenance tips that focus on proper care and inspection.

  1. Regular Tire Rotation
  2. Proper Inflation Pressure
  3. Alignment and Balancing
  4. Tread Depth Check
  5. Avoid Overloading
  6. Drive Sensibly

Implementing these recommendations can significantly impact tire lifespan. Each tip offers a unique approach to tire maintenance that addresses different aspects of tire health.

  1. Regular Tire Rotation: Regular tire rotation involves moving tires from one position to another on the vehicle to ensure even wear. Typically, this should be done every 5,000 to 8,000 miles, according to the Tire Industry Association. Uneven wear can lead to shorter tire life and compromised performance. Studies show that rotating tires can yield up to 20% more life from your tires.

  2. Proper Inflation Pressure: Maintaining the proper tire inflation pressure is crucial for safety and performance. Under-inflation can cause tires to wear rapidly and increase fuel consumption. The National Highway Traffic Safety Administration (NHTSA) indicates that tires can lose up to 1 PSI per month under normal conditions. It is recommended to check tire pressure monthly and ensure it meets manufacturer specifications.

  3. Alignment and Balancing: Tire alignment ensures that tires make proper contact with the road. Misalignment can cause uneven wear and can lead to vehicle handling issues. Balancing prevents uneven wear due to weight distribution. Experts suggest having your alignment checked every 6,000 miles, particularly after hitting a pothole or curb.

  4. Tread Depth Check: Tread depth is vital for maintaining grip and handling. A tire tread depth of 2/32 inches or less indicates that the tire should be replaced. Tools like the penny test can help determine tread depth. Insufficient tread can lead to hydroplaning during wet conditions, making regular checks essential.

  5. Avoid Overloading: Following the vehicle’s load capacity is essential for tire health. Overloading tires can lead to increased wear and heat build-up. The NHTSA advises against exceeding the manufacturer’s recommended weight limit to prevent tire blowouts and prolong tire life.

  6. Drive Sensibly: Driving habits significantly influence tire lifespan. Aggressive driving, sudden stops, and excessive speeding can lead to quick wear. According to the American Automobile Association (AAA), safe driving can increase tire longevity. Practices like gradual acceleration and avoiding abrupt maneuvers can help maintain tire integrity.

By following these maintenance tips, vehicle owners can ensure their tires remain in good condition for a longer period, promoting safety and cost-effectiveness.

How Frequently Should You Inspect Your Tires for Safety and Performance?

You should inspect your tires for safety and performance at least once a month. This monthly check covers several important aspects. First, examine the tire pressure using a gauge. Proper pressure ensures better fuel efficiency and driving safety. Next, inspect the tread depth. Tread should be at least 2/32 of an inch to provide adequate grip. You can use the penny test for this. Insert a penny into the tread. If you see the top of Lincoln’s head, the tread is too worn. Additionally, look for visible damage such as cracks, bulges, or foreign objects in the tire. Damage can lead to blowouts or flats. Check for uneven wear patterns, as they may indicate alignment issues or improper inflation. Finally, rotate your tires every 5,000 to 7,500 miles to promote even wear. Regular inspections and maintenance contribute significantly to tire safety and vehicle performance.
